Salary Range & Percentiles
Pay distribution across experience levels
10th Percentile — Entry Level$53,003
25th Percentile — Junior$68,448
50th Percentile — Median$77,202
75th Percentile — Senior$103,200
90th Percentile — Top Earners$116,259
💡 Top-earning Electrical and Electronics Installers in Connecticut make up to $116,259 per year. The job market in Connecticut is rated strong, with key industries including Finance, Insurance, Manufacturing.

Electrical and Electronics Installer Job Market in Connecticut
Key factors affecting compensation

Connecticut is home to a strong job market for Electrical and Electronics Installers. The state's key industries — Finance, Insurance, Manufacturing — generate significant demand for skilled professionals. At $80,984 per year, Connecticut's Electrical and Electronics Installer salaries are 22.0% higher than the national average.

The cost of living in Connecticut (index: 1.22) justifies the higher pay scale. Entry-level professionals in Connecticut can expect to earn $53,003–$68,448, while experienced Electrical and Electronics Installers can command $103,200–$116,259.

Looking ahead, the Electrical and Electronics Installer profession in Connecticut is projected to grow at 3.2% annually. Major employers are actively hiring, and the state's investment in Finance continues to drive new opportunities for qualified candidates.
